Clarification on CL’s visits to Mexican family:

http://www.foxnews.com/story/0,2933,324752,00.html

Ramos Ramirez said Laurean and most of the Marine’s family moved to the U.S. more than 10 years ago, and he had seen Laurean only three other times since. The second time, five years ago, Laurean came for vacation and spent a few days with Ramos Ramirez’s mother, Maria Ramirez.

Laurean hasn’t contacted any other family members in Mexico, Ramos Ramirez said.

He said Laurean didn’t stay long, and didn’t say anything about why he was in Mexico or where he was headed next. Ramos Ramirez said he wasn’t surprised by the brief visit because Laurean isn’t very close to relatives in Mexico. His cousin seemed calm, he added.

“It was like any visit,” Ramos Ramirez said.

Info through Gretawire EMail from OTR producer in Mexico

"It seems that no one is really interested in finding Cesar Laurean down here, and there’s a reason why. I just got off the phone with NC DA Dewey Hudson and he said that although he has filed all the necessary paperwork om his end, a judge in Mexico needs to sign off on a warrent for the arrest of Laurean and this has not happened. The paperwork has not made its way through the chain of command, so there is no tipline, no mexican 800 number and local and national law enforecment aren’t going to look for someone without a warrent. Also I am asked Hudson if he has any concerns that if La_rean is caught, he could thwart extradition by claiming to be a Mexican national?? I am waiting on a response. Also, according to locals, prisons down here are not as bad as we are led to believe. Some prisoners even have cell phones and visiting mistresses."
